是指通过网络连接将本地计算机与远程服务器上的数据库进行同步操作。这种同步操作可以确保本地数据库与服务器数据库之间的数据保持一致性,以便在不同地点或不同设备上访问和更新数据。
连接服务器数据库同步的步骤通常包括以下几个方面:
- 配置数据库连接:首先需要在本地计算机上配置数据库连接信息,包括服务器地址、端口号、用户名、密码等。这些信息可以根据具体的数据库类型和服务器配置进行设置。
- 建立网络连接:使用合适的网络协议(如TCP/IP)建立本地计算机与服务器之间的网络连接。这可以通过使用数据库客户端软件或编程语言提供的API来实现。
- 数据同步操作:一旦建立了网络连接,就可以开始进行数据同步操作。这通常涉及到以下几个方面:
- 数据库备份与恢复:可以通过将服务器上的数据库备份文件下载到本地计算机,或将本地计算机上的数据库备份文件上传到服务器来实现数据的备份与恢复。
- 数据库复制与同步:可以通过配置数据库复制或同步机制,将服务器上的数据复制到本地计算机上,或将本地计算机上的数据复制到服务器上。这样可以确保两个数据库之间的数据保持一致性。
- 数据库迁移与同步:可以通过将服务器上的数据库结构和数据导出为SQL脚本,然后在本地计算机上执行该脚本来实现数据库的迁移和同步。
- 监控与管理:在进行数据库同步操作的过程中,需要监控和管理同步的状态和进度。可以使用数据库管理工具或编程语言提供的API来实现对同步操作的监控和管理。
连接服务器数据库同步的优势包括:
- 数据一致性:通过同步操作可以确保本地数据库与服务器数据库之间的数据保持一致性,避免数据冲突和数据丢失的问题。
- 数据安全性:通过使用加密和身份验证等安全机制,可以确保数据库同步操作的数据传输过程中的安全性,防止数据被篡改或泄露。
- 数据可靠性:通过定期备份和恢复操作,可以确保数据库同步操作的数据可靠性,防止数据丢失或损坏。
连接服务器数据库同步的应用场景包括:
- 多地点数据访问:当需要在不同地点或不同设备上访问和更新数据时,可以使用数据库同步操作来确保数据的一致性。
- 数据备份与恢复:当需要对数据库进行备份和恢复操作时,可以使用数据库同步操作来实现数据的传输和同步。
- 数据迁移与同步:当需要将数据库从一个服务器迁移到另一个服务器,或将数据库从本地计算机上传到服务器时,可以使用数据库同步操作来实现数据的迁移和同步。
腾讯云提供了多个与数据库同步相关的产品和服务,包括云数据库 TencentDB、数据库备份与恢复 TencentDB for Redis、数据库迁移 TencentDB for MySQL 等。您可以通过访问腾讯云官方网站(https://cloud.tencent.com/)了解更多相关产品和服务的详细信息。